Reactstrap响应式表格终极指南:移动端完美适配方案
在当今移动优先的互联网时代,如何让表格在移动设备上优雅展示已成为前端开发的重要课题。reactstrap作为React生态中与Bootstrap完美结合的UI组件库,提供了强大的响应式表格解决方案,让开发者能够轻松实现跨设备适配。
📱 为什么需要响应式表格?
随着智能手机和平板电脑的普及,用户越来越多地通过移动设备访问网站。传统的表格在桌面端显示良好,但在小屏幕设备上往往会出现水平滚动条,影响用户体验。reactstrap的响应式表格组件正是为了解决这一痛点而生。
🛠️ Reactstrap表格组件核心特性
内置响应式设计
reactstrap的Table组件内置了Bootstrap的响应式特性,只需简单配置即可实现移动端适配。通过添加responsive属性,表格能够在移动设备上自动优化显示。
灵活的断点系统
支持多种屏幕断点,包括sm、md、lg、xl等,让开发者可以针对不同设备尺寸进行精确控制。
丰富的样式选项
提供多种表格样式变体,如条纹表格、带边框表格、悬停效果等,满足不同设计需求。
🚀 快速上手响应式表格
基础响应式表格实现
创建一个基本的响应式表格非常简单。只需在Table组件上添加responsive属性,reactstrap就会自动处理移动端显示问题。
高级响应式配置
对于更复杂的场景,可以使用断点特定的响应式属性,如responsive="sm"、responsive="md"等,实现更精细的控制。
📊 移动端优化技巧
水平滚动优化
当表格内容较宽时,reactstrap会自动为移动端添加水平滚动,确保内容完整显示且不影响页面布局。
触摸友好设计
表格在移动设备上具有良好的触摸体验,支持手势操作,提升用户交互感受。
性能优化建议
- 避免在表格中嵌套过深的结构
- 合理使用虚拟滚动处理大数据量
- 利用reactstrap的内置优化功能
🔧 实际应用场景
数据展示表格
在管理后台、数据报表等场景中,使用reactstrap响应式表格可以确保数据在不同设备上都清晰可读。
对比分析表格
对于需要对比分析的数据,响应式表格能够保持数据的完整性和可读性。
移动端表单
在某些场景下,表格也可以用于移动端表单布局,提供更好的输入体验。
💡 最佳实践指南
- 保持表格简洁:移动端屏幕有限,避免不必要的列
- 合理分组:对相关数据进行分组显示
- 优先级排序:重要信息优先显示,次要信息可折叠
🎯 总结
reactstrap的响应式表格组件为React开发者提供了一套完整、易用的移动端适配方案。通过简单的配置和合理的优化,就能让表格在各种设备上都有出色的表现。无论是简单的数据展示还是复杂的业务表格,reactstrap都能满足你的需求。
通过本文介绍的方案和技巧,你可以快速上手reactstrap响应式表格,为你的React应用打造完美的移动端体验。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考




